PG电子修改技术解析,从背景到风险pg电子修改

PG电子修改技术解析,从背景到风险

PG电子修改技术作为一种绕过反调试系统的技术,近年来在游戏行业得到了广泛的关注,本文将从PG电子修改的背景、技术原理、实施方法、注意事项以及潜在风险等方面进行详细解析。

PG电子修改的背景

PG电子版的修改技术起源于游戏反调试(Anti-Cheat)技术的出现,随着 anti-cheat 系统的不断升级,开发者和玩家都面临着如何规避这些系统的技术挑战,PG电子修改技术作为一种绕过 anti-cheat 系统的方法,逐渐被一些玩家所采用。

PG电子修改技术主要应用于游戏数据的修改,包括角色数据、技能数据、物品数据、地图数据等,通过修改这些数据,玩家可以实现游戏中的某些特殊效果,比如无限 ammo、隐藏物品、加速等,这些修改通常通过游戏修改器(如Cheating by Changing Data,CBUD)来实现。

PG电子修改的技术原理

PG电子修改技术的核心在于绕过 anti-cheat 系统,反调试技术通常通过分析游戏的运行机制,检测并阻止对游戏数据的修改,PG电子修改技术需要通过以下手段来绕过这些检测:

  1. 数据备份与恢复:在修改游戏数据之前,必须对原始数据进行备份,以确保在修改过程中出现问题时能够恢复。

  2. 反调试技术分析:通过分析 anti-cheat 系统的运行机制,找到其检测修改数据的关键点,并设计相应的规避策略。

  3. 数据的隐式存储:将修改的数据以某种隐式的形式存储在内存中,而不是直接写入文件,从而绕过 anti-cheat 系统的文件检查。

  4. 内存溢出与堆操作:通过内存溢出技术,将修改的数据写入堆栈内存,而不是数据文件,从而避免被 anti-cheat 系统检测。

  5. 时间戳与缓存清理:通过设置游戏时间戳,迫使 anti-cheat 系统清理缓存,从而为修改数据腾出空间。

PG电子修改的实施方法

PG电子修改技术的实施方法大致可以分为以下几个步骤:

  1. 工具准备:修改游戏数据需要使用专门的工具,如Wireshark、GDB(GNU Debugger)等,这些工具可以帮助开发者分析游戏的运行机制,定位修改数据的关键位置。

  2. 数据收集:在修改游戏数据之前,需要收集游戏的原始数据,这包括游戏的二进制文件、配置文件、脚本文件等,通过分析这些数据,可以找到需要修改的部分。

  3. 数据修改:根据反调试技术的漏洞,对游戏数据进行修改,这可能包括修改角色属性、技能效果、物品描述、地图布局等,修改的内容需要根据玩家的需求来定。

  4. 测试与验证:在修改数据后,需要对修改的效果进行测试,通过运行游戏,观察是否有预期的效果出现,如果没有,可能需要重新调整修改的数据。

  5. 发布与分享:如果修改的效果符合预期,玩家就可以将修改后的游戏发布到论坛、社交媒体等平台,供其他玩家使用。

PG电子修改的注意事项

在使用PG电子修改技术时,需要注意以下几点:

  1. 法律与道德问题:PG电子修改技术可能涉及到侵犯软件著作权、破坏游戏公平性等问题,一些国家和地区对反调试技术有严格的法律限制,使用或修改游戏数据可能面临法律风险。

  2. 数据备份:在进行PG电子修改前,必须对游戏数据进行备份,如果在修改过程中出现问题,能够快速恢复数据是至关重要的。

  3. 反调试防御措施:游戏开发者通常会对反调试技术进行防御,如使用时间戳、内存溢出、缓存清理等技术,玩家在进行PG电子修改时,也需要了解并绕过这些防御措施。

  4. 数据安全:修改后的游戏数据可能会被滥用,导致游戏被封 account 或者引发法律问题,在修改数据时,需要确保数据的安全性。

PG电子修改的潜在风险

PG电子修改技术虽然可以为玩家提供更好的游戏体验,但也伴随着多方面的风险:

  1. 被封 account:如果修改后的游戏数据被检测到,开发者可能会封 account 或者限制玩家的使用权限。

  2. 法律问题:在某些地区,修改游戏数据可能被视为侵犯软件著作权,玩家可能面临法律诉讼。

  3. 游戏公平性:修改游戏数据可能会破坏游戏的公平性,导致其他玩家在游戏中处于不平等的位置。

  4. 技术风险:PG电子修改技术本身存在一定的技术风险,如数据被泄露、技术被逆向工程等。

PG电子修改技术作为一种技术手段,在使用时需要谨慎考虑其潜在的影响,并遵守相关法律法规,玩家在进行修改时,也应提高警惕,避免因技术错误导致的法律或道德问题。

发表评论